Step 1: Assessment and Planning
We’ll send a team of experts to assess the damage and create a customized plan to repair and restore your property. This step is crucial in determining the best course of action and ensuring you get the compensation you deserve. Our team will take photos and document the damage to support your insurance claim.
Step 2: Water Extraction
We’ll use advanced equipment to extract water from your property, including pumps, vacuums, and dehumidifiers. This step is critical in preventing further damage and ensuring your property is safe and secure. Our team will work quickly and efficiently to extract as much water as possible.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
After water extraction, we’ll use specialized equipment to dry and dehumidify your property. This step is essential in preventing mold and mildew growth and ensuring your property is safe and secure. Our team will monitor the drying process and adjust as needed to ensure best results.
Step 4: Repair and Restoration
Once your property is dry, we’ll begin the repair and restoration process. This step is where the magic happens, and your property is restored to its pre-damage condition. Our team will work with you to create a personalized plan to repair and restore your property, including any necessary repairs, replacements, or renovations.

Water Damage Repair v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ional
| Situation | DIY? | Call a Pro? | Why |
|---|---|---|---|
| Small water spill (less than 1 inch deep) | Yes | No | You can likely clean up the spill yourself and prevent further damage. |
| Large water spill (over 1 inch deep) | No | Yes | You’ll need professional equipment and expertise to extract water and prevent further damage. |
| Water damage to walls or ceilings | No | Yes | You’ll need professional help to assess and repair the damage to prevent further problems. |
| Musty odors or warping flooring | No | Yes | You’ll need professional help to identify and address the underlying issue. |
| Emergency situation (e.g. Burst pipe) | No | Yes | You need immediate help to prevent further damage and ensure your safety. |

Water Damage Repair Cost in Sachse, TX
The cost of water damage repair in Sachse, TX can vary widely depending on the severity and size of the affected area. Here are some estimated price ranges: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area and severity of damage |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area and type of equipment used |
| Repair and restoration |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area and type of repairs needed |
| Emergency response | $1,000 – $5,000 | Severity of emergency situation and type of equipment used |
| Documenting damage and navigating insurance claims | $500 – $2,000 | Complexity of insurance claims process and amount of documentation required |
